What quality indicators to look for in a heavy duty bench

Start with the structure and load handling. A heavy duty bench should feel rigid from the first touch, with minimal movement when you apply force near the corners. Look for strong joinery or bracing under the tabletop, because that’s where heavy duty bench real stability is created during demanding use. If the bench is meant for frequent tool work, the frame should be designed to carry weight without twisting, even when you’re using clamps or a vise.

Next, assess the surface and finish. A durable work surface resists dents, scratches, and moisture-related wear, which helps maintain usability and appearance. Consider whether you need a top that tolerates spills and cleaning or one that provides grip for materials and tools. A quality tabletop should also be level and consistent, because tiny dips can affect planing, sanding, and alignment. When you choose a bench with the right materials and finish, you get a workspace that stays practical through everyday wear.

Design features that boost performance and organisation

Even the strongest bench can feel inefficient if it lacks practical layout. A well-planned work area keeps frequently used tools close at hand while protecting them from clutter and damage. Drawers, shelves, and storage rails help separate hand tools, fasteners, and consumables so you can locate items quickly mid-task. When your setup is organised, you spend less time searching and more time producing accurate work.

Consider the workflow you run most often. If you do assembly, you’ll benefit from a stable surface with room to position parts and a clear perimeter for clamps. If you do fabrication or metalwork, you may need thoughtful spacing for vises, cutting tools, and safety gear. Tool placement also matters for comfort and efficiency, especially when using a bench for long sessions. A trustworthy design supports your process from start to finish, not just the moments when you’re actively lifting heavy parts.
